    Description

    • Develop new tires to meet the optimal performance required for customer approvals.
    • Maintain and enhance the performance of existing tires to meet customer expectations.
    • Develop test plans to evaluate tires.
    • Analyze tire data to make tire design recommendations.
    • Work closely with KRDC development engineers on OEM and Replacement projects.
    • Travel to plants to assist in new tire development and manufacturing as required.
    • Participation in Tire related organizations, i.e. TRA, ETRTO, TMC, USTMA, RMA…
    • Interface directly with OEM and internal customers.
    • Lead tire development programs with minimal supervision.


    Requirements

    • The ability to work with cross-functional and international teams is a must.
    • CATIA V5 proficiency.
    • Basic Tire FEA.
    • Domestic and international travel.
    • Knowledge of plant-related activities concerning component preparation, tire building, and curing.

      • The ability to work directly with plant production teams and process engineers.
      • Knowledge of regulatory issues concerning tires.
      • Basic knowledge of compounding as it relates to tire performance.
      • Advanced knowledge of tire construction.
      • Ability to design and optimize mold profiles and constructions independently.
      • Intermediate knowledge of tread pattern design and ability to optimize tread patterns.


      E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E

      BS or MS degree in Mechanical Engineering is preferred.

      7+ years of tire development experience required.
